Hutchison Telecom Reported in Talks to Sell Israeli Mobile Network
Israeli businessman Ilan Ben-Dov is reported to be interested in forming a group of investors to acquire Partner Communications, a mobile network operator that trades under the Orange brandname. The local Globes newspaper reported that Ben-Dov recently met with former Partner CEO Amikam Cohen, who is representing the cellular operator's controlling shareholder hutchison Telecommunications International. more

Ericsson Inks 7-Year 3G Network Contract with 3 Italy
Ericsson has announced an exclusive contract with hutchison 3G Italy (3 Italia) that includes a seven-year agreement to modernize and upgrade the existing WCDMA/HSPA network with Ericsson technologies and architectures. It also includes an extension of the current managed services deal. more

Arqiva named as principal cell site partner for 3G network integration project
Mobile Broadband Network Limited (MBNL), the network joint venture between T-Mobile UK and hutchison 3G UK, has selected Arqiva as its strategic partner for the provision of cell sites. Under the terms of the 10-year agreement, Arqiva will provide MBNL with 5,100 sites and Arqiva will have exclusive marketing rights for site sharing services on a further 2,500 sites. more
